Mercedes' testing incredible - Hamilton

Lewis Hamilton has praised his Mercedes team's "incredible" performance in the first Formula 1 pre-season test. The Briton and German team-mate Nico Rosberg produced record mileage in their new car in Barcelona, leaving rivals stunned at its consistency. "I've never seen anything like it. Just the strength of this car, it just keeps going," said world champion Hamilton. "After winning two championships, it's so easy to lose focus - but everyone has done an even better job."
